Transaction 1975595a7e68fc97d25a5f91d1eacb8ce070071d15f4441b3c7482588dc51902
1 Input
1 Output
-
1975595a7e68fc97d25a5f91d1eacb8ce070071d15f4441b3c7482588dc51902:0
- value
- 168540
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fe7ecbb47f5ae465e7ffc632261053206025f8f OP_EQUALVERIFY OP_CHECKSIG
- address
- 16puQVu78yohkegHSkq8XRj3iUSz921oU1